Décodeur d’écran Windows Media Video 9

Le décodeur d’écran Windows Media Video 9 décode les flux qui ont été encodés par l’encodeur d’écran Windows Media Video 9.

Identificateur de classe

L’identificateur de classe (CLSID) du décodeur d’écran Windows Media Video 9 est représenté par la constante CLSID_CMSSCDecMediaObject. Vous pouvez créer une instance du décodeur en appelant CoCreateInstance.

Types d’entrée

Le code à quatre caractères (FOURCC) pour le contenu encodé de l’écran vidéo Windows Media version 9 est « MSS2 ».

Les types d’entrée suivants sont pris en charge par le décodeur d’écran version 9.

  • MEDIASUBTYPE_MSS2

Types de sortie

Les types de sortie suivants sont pris en charge par le décodeur d’écran version 9 lorsqu’il est utilisé en tant qu’objet multimédia DirectX (DMO).

  • MEDIASUBTYPE_RGB24
  • MEDIASUBTYPE_RGB32
  • MEDIASUBTYPE_ARGB32
  • MEDIASUBTYPE_RGB565
  • MEDIASUBTYPE_RGB555
  • MEDIASUBTYPE_RGB8

Les types de sortie suivants sont pris en charge par le décodeur d’écran version 9 lorsqu’il est utilisé en tant que transformation Media Foundation (MFT).

  • MFVideoFormat_RGB24
  • MFVideoFormat_RGB32
  • MFVideoFormat_ARGB32
  • MFVideoFormat_RGB565
  • MFVideoFormat_RGB555
  • MFVideoFormat_RGB8

Notes

Un objet de décodeur d’écran expose l’interface IMediaObject afin que l’objet puisse être utilisé en tant qu’objet multimédia DirectX (DMO) et expose l’interface IMFTransform afin que l’objet puisse être utilisé en tant que transformation media foundation (MFT).

Un décodeur d’écran se comporte comme un DMO ou un MFT en fonction des interfaces que vous obtenez et de la version de Windows en cours d’exécution. Le tableau suivant montre les conditions dans lesquelles un décodeur d’écran se comporte comme un DMO ou un MFT.

Système d’exploitation Comportement du décodeur
Windows XP Un décodeur d’écran Windows Media se comporte toujours comme un DMO.
Windows Vista et Windows 7 Par défaut, un décodeur d’écran Windows Media se comporte comme un DMO. Si vous obtenez une interface IMFTransform sur un décodeur d’écran, elle se comporte comme un MFT.

 

Vous pouvez utiliser le même CLSID (CLSID_CMSSCDecMediaObject) pour créer le décodeur d’écran version 7 et le décodeur d’écran version 9. Le contenu encodé FOURCC pour Windows Media Video Screen Version 7 est « MSS1 ». Le décodeur d’écran version 7 prend en charge le type d’entrée MEDIASUBTYPE_MSS1.

Spécifications

Condition requise Valeur
Client
Windows XP, Windows Vista ou Windows 7
En-tête
Wmcodecdsp.h
DLL
Wmvsdecd.dll

Voir aussi

Objets codec

Implémentation du codec

Utilisation du codec d’écran Windows Media Video 9

Encodeur d’écran Windows Media Video 9